Keeping the Gender of a 2-Year-Old Secret
…discussion of whether couples choose to learn the sex of their baby before he or she is born, a number of you said you wanted to keep the secret as long as possible, because the moment people hear “boy” or “girl” they begin to make assumptions about a child. One couple in Sweden decided to take that logic a few steps further, and are refusing to tell anyone whether their toddler is a boy or a girl.
Seems a bit reductio ad absurdum to me, and probably pretty confusing for the child.
